how do you heat up pre made enchiladas?
If you’re craving enchiladas but don’t have time to make them from scratch, heating up pre-made ones is a quick and easy solution. Thankfully, there are several methods you can choose from to reheat your enchiladas, depending on the type you have and the equipment you have available. One popular and efficient method is using a microwave. Simply place the enchiladas on a microwave-safe plate, cover them with a damp paper towel, and heat them for 1-2 minutes per enchilada. Alternatively, you can heat up pre-made enchiladas in the oven. Preheat your o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it and place the enchiladas in an oven-safe dish. Bake them for 15-20 minutes, or until they’re heated through. If you’re looking for a more hands-off approach, you can also reheat enchiladas in a skillet. Heat a little oil in a nonstick skillet over medium heat. Then, add the enchiladas to the skillet and cook them for 5-7 minutes per side, or until they’re warmed through. No matter which method you choose, heating up pre-made enchiladas is a great way to enjoy a delicious and satisfying meal with minimal effort.
how do you cook frozen cooked enchiladas?
Frozen cooked enchiladas offer a quick and convenient meal when time is limited. Here’s a simple way to cook them: Preheat your oven to 350°F (177°C). Place the frozen enchiladas in a single layer on a baking sheet. Brush them lightly with oil to prevent sticking.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until they’re heated through and bubbly. You can also cook frozen enchiladas in the microwave: Place them on a microwave-safe plate and cover them with a damp paper towel. Heat on high for 2-3 minutes per enchilada, or until heated through. Let cool for a few minutes before serving. Enjoy your delicious enchiladas!
how long do you heat up enchiladas in the oven?
Preheat your o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it. Place the enchiladas in an oven-safe dish and cover tightly with foil. Bake for 20-30 minutes, or until heated through. Be sure to check the enchiladas halfway through baking to ensure they’re not overcooking.

can i make my enchiladas ahead of time?
If you’re short on time, you can assemble your enchiladas ahead of time and store them in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ours before baking. This is especially convenient for busy weeknights or when you’re entertaining guests. To make your enchiladas ahead of time, simply assemble the enchiladas in a greased 9×13 inch baking dish, cover them tightly with plastic wrap, and refrigerate. When you’re ready to cook, preheat your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it and bake the enchiladas for 25-30 minutes, or until they’re heated through and the cheese is melted and bubbly. You can also make the enchilada sauce ahead of time by mixing your favourite ingredients in a saucepan and simmering until thickened. Then, set the sauce aside to cool before spooning it over the assembled enchiladas.

how long do you cook stouffer’s chicken enchiladas?
Stouffer’s Chicken Enchiladas are a convenient and delicious meal option for busy individuals and families. The cooking time depends on the cooking method chosen. For conventional oven baking, preheat the o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it (190 degrees Celsius). Remove the enchiladas from their packaging and place them in a baking dish. Cover the dish with aluminum foil and bake for 25 to 30 minutes, or until the enchiladas are heated through. For microwave cooking, pierce the plastic film over the enchiladas and microwave on high for 5 minutes. Remove the film and microwave for an additional 2 to 3 minutes, or until the enchiladas are heated through. Alternatively, you can heat the enchiladas in a skillet over medium heat, covered, for 10 to 12 minutes, stirring occasionally.

how do you keep enchiladas warm in the oven?
To keep enchiladas warm in the oven, simply place them in a single layer on a baking sheet. Preheat the oven to 200°F (93°C) and then turn it off once it reaches the desired temperature. Place the baking sheet with the enchiladas inside the turned-off oven and close the door. The enchiladas will stay warm for up to 2 hours. You can also keep enchiladas warm in a slow cooker. Place the enchiladas in the slow cooker and add about 1/2 cup of water. Cover and cook on low for up to 2 hours. The enchiladas will stay moist and warm in the slow cooker.
